Aggregation Algorithm Towards Large-Scale Boolean Network Analysis

被引:123
|
作者
Zhao, Yin [1 ]
Kim, Jongrae [2 ]
Filippone, Maurizio [3 ]
机构
[1] Chinese Acad Sci, Key Lab Syst & Control, Inst Syst Sci, Acad Math & Syst Sci, Beijing 100190, Peoples R China
[2] Univ Glasgow, Div Biomed Engn, Glasgow G12 8QQ, Lanark, Scotland
[3] Univ Glasgow, Sch Comp Sci, Glasgow G12 8QQ, Lanark, Scotland
基金
英国工程与自然科学研究理事会;
关键词
Acyclic aggregation; attractor; Boolean network; graph aggregation; EXPRESSION;
D O I
10.1109/TAC.2013.2251819
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The analysis of large-scale Boolean network dynamics is of great importance in understanding complex phenomena where systems are characterized by a large number of components. The computational cost to reveal the number of attractors and the period of each attractor increases exponentially as the number of nodes in the networks increases. This paper presents an efficient algorithm to find attractors for medium to large-scale networks. This is achieved by analyzing subnetworks within the network in a way that allows to reveal the attractors of the full network with little computational cost. In particular, for each subnetwork modeled as a Boolean control network, the input-state cycles are found and they are composed to reveal the attractors of the full network. The proposed algorithm reduces the computational cost significantly, especially in finding attractors of short period, or any periods if the aggregation network is acyclic. Also, this paper shows that finding the best acyclic aggregation is equivalent to finding the strongly connected components of the network graph. Finally, the efficiency of the algorithm is demonstrated on two biological systems, namely a T-cell receptor network and an early flower development network.
引用
收藏
页码:1976 / 1985
页数:10
相关论文
共 50 条
  • [21] Gravity algorithm for the community detection of large-scale network
    Arasteh, Majid
    Alizadeh, Somayeh
    Lee, Chi-Guhn
    JOURNAL OF AMBIENT INTELLIGENCE AND HUMANIZED COMPUTING, 2021, 14 (2) : 1217 - 1228
  • [22] A parallel algorithm for analysis of large-scale networks
    Alexander, AE
    Ali, AL
    COMPUTERS & INDUSTRIAL ENGINEERING, 1996, 31 (1-2) : 375 - 378
  • [23] Stability analysis of large-scale Boolean networks via compositional method
    Li, Haitao
    Pang, Xiaojun
    AUTOMATICA, 2024, 159
  • [24] AN EXACT AGGREGATION/DISAGGREGATION ALGORITHM FOR LARGE-SCALE MARKOV-CHAINS
    KIM, DS
    SMITH, RL
    NAVAL RESEARCH LOGISTICS, 1995, 42 (07) : 1115 - 1128
  • [25] Pinning Synchronization of Large-Scale Boolean Networks
    Wang, Liqing
    Wu, Zheng-Guang
    I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2024, 69 (05) : 3404 - 3410
  • [26] Hierarchical virtual network mapping algorithm for large-scale network virtualisation
    Zhang, M.
    Yang, Q.
    Wu, C.
    Jiang, M.
    IET COMMUNICATIONS, 2012, 6 (13) : 1969 - 1978
  • [27] Synchronization of coupled large-scale Boolean networks
    Li, Fangfei
    CHAOS, 2014, 24 (01)
  • [28] Visual analysis of large-scale network anomalies
    Liao, Q.
    Shi, L.
    Wang, C.
    IBM JOURNAL OF RESEARCH AND DEVELOPMENT, 2013, 57 (3-4)
  • [29] Towards large-scale neuronal network simulations on petascale computers
    Morrison, Abigail
    Potjans, Tobias C.
    Kunkel, Susanne
    Diesmann, Markus
    NEUROSCIENCE RESEARCH, 2009, 65 : S133 - S133
  • [30] Research on Privacy Protection of Large-Scale Network Data Aggregation Process
    Zou, Yuelin
    He, Wei
    Zhang, Longjun
    Ni, Jiati
    Chen, Qiang
    INTERNATIONAL JOURNAL OF WIRELESS INFORMATION NETWORKS, 2019, 26 (03) : 193 - 200